#486841 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#486841 is composed of 28.2% red, 40.8%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.5%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 109.2 degrees, a saturation of 23.1% and a lightness of 33.1%. #486841 color hex could be obtained by blending #90d082 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#486841

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050705 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#486841

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#505b4e is the less saturated color, while #1ea900 is the most saturated one.
